Chuck and Kama Bozeman opened Yesterland Farm to the public in 2000, originally as a Christmas tree farm. But over the last 18 years it’s grown into a household name among East Texas families as a great, interactive, family-friendly placed filled with fun. The Bozeman’s love the way things used to be, and you’ll find that scattered throughout all of Yesterland Farm.

You can step back in time on the farm, and experience old-fashioned fun on their brand new vintage carousel, and enjoy other roller coasters. Plus, you can walk around the farm zoo, take a wagon train ride through the woods, test your luck in their corn maze and even spend some time checking out the variety of classic cars around the property. There is also a wide variety of tasty food including burgers, pork rinds, candy, hand-dipped corndogs, pizza, funnel cakes and much more.
